About NMIMS Deemed-to-be-University

Narsee Monjee Institute of Management Studies (NMIMS) was established in 1981 by Shri Vile Parle Kelavani Mandal (SVKM) to meet the growing demand for management education. In 2003, NMIMS was declared a ‘Deemed to be University’, accredited by NAAC with 3.59 CGPA and Grade A+ in the 3rd cycle (Mumbai Campus).

About School of Performing Arts

NMIMS School of Performing Arts provides India's 1st degree in Contemporary Western Music. The school is a home to talented music students from all over India and celebrated artists from across the globe form the faculty. The School provides diverse student culture, rich curriculum curated in collaboration with leading music schools and industry professionals.

The program involves an integrated study of both theoretical & practical knowledge of music. This holistic blend enables the student to not only master their performance area but also be conceptually strong.
